THCA: The Powerhouse in Disguise
THCA (tetrahydrocannabinolic acid) is the most bountiful cannabinoid located in raw and uncured cannabis flower. It resides within the trichomes, the sparkling glands on the flower's surface that create a range of cannabinoids, including THC (tetrahydrocannabinol). Unlike THC, THCA is non-psychoactive. This means consuming raw marijuana will not cause the intoxicating results related to marijuana.

The distinction in between THCA and THC depends upon a single carbon atom. Via a procedure called decarboxylation, the removal of a carboxyl group caused by warm or ultraviolet (UV) light, THCA transforms right into THC. This conversion normally happens during drying out, treating, and especially when smoking cigarettes or vaping cannabis.

Unveiling TAC: A More Comprehensive Spectrum
TAC (Total Energetic Cannabinoids) refers to the combined quantity of all noticeable cannabinoids existing in a cannabis product. This consists of not only THC yet likewise various other cannabinoids with prospective therapeutic advantages, such as CBD (cannabidiol), CBN (cannabinol), CBG (cannabigerol), and others.

Basically, TAC provides a more comprehensive picture of an item's cannabinoid profile past just its psychedelic capacity. A high TAC worth typically shows a product with a wider variety of active cannabinoids that may influence the general experience, possibly using healing benefits or minimizing the psychoactive results of THC.

Understanding the Value of Both

THCA: Knowing the THCA portion permits an estimation of the prospective psychedelic potency after decarboxylation. This info is beneficial for consumers seeking a certain experience. Those looking for a stronger psychoactive result might choose stress with a greater THCA percentage. On the other hand, people brand-new to cannabis or with a lower resistance could prefer products with lower THCA material.

TAC: Recognizing the TAC value helps consumers comprehend the complete range of potentially active cannabinoids existing in an item. This can be specifically relevant for those seeking restorative benefits past psychoactivity. As an example, an item with a high TAC worth and a significant amount of CBD together with THC may use discomfort alleviation while minimizing the psychoactive effects of THC.
